The 3 months correlation between MRP and Rex is -0.71. Overlapping area represents the amount of risk that can be diversified away by holding Mr Price Group and Rex Trueform Group in the same portfolio, assuming nothing else is changed. The correlation between historical prices or returns on Rex Trueform Group and Mr Price is a relative statistical measure of the degree to which these equity instruments tend to move together. The correlation coefficient measures the extent to which returns on Mr Price Group are associated (or correlated) with Rex Trueform. Values of the correlation coefficient range from -1 to +1, where. The correlation of zero (0) is possible when the price movement of Rex Trueform Group has no effect on the direction of Mr Price i.e., Mr Price and Rex Trueform go up and down completely randomly.

Assuming the 90 days trading horizon Mr Price Group is expected to under-perform the Rex Trueform. But the stock apears to be less risky and, when comparing its historical volatility, Mr Price Group is 2.83 times less risky than Rex Trueform. The stock trades about -0.19 of its potential returns per unit of risk. The Rex Trueform Group is currently generating about 0.07 of returns per unit of risk over similar time horizon. If you would invest 117,200 in Rex Trueform Group on December 25, 2024 and sell it today you would earn a total of 16,900 from holding Rex Trueform Group or generate 14.42% return on investment over 90 days.

Pair Trading with Mr Price and Rex Trueform
The main advantage of trading using opposite Mr Price and Rex Trueform posit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Mr Price position performs unexpectedly, Rex Trueform can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
